by TonyM

I have the Bora ONE (USB) and the Bora ULTRA (CULT). When you spin the wheel you will see a difference but when I bike I don’t feel any difference however. The pricing is however quite different.

Difference between some Campy and Fulcrum wheels is also the lacing of the spokes (G3 for the Campy)

by Mr.Gib

isn't the difference just that CULT have hardened cups and cones, USB does not? Same bearings though? Difference might be longevity. Speed difference? that would be spitting hairs - don''t think there would be any. If the two feel different in your hand it is most likely due to type and amount of grease in the bearings assuming seals are the same.
